Using this approach, you can easily override our custom settings or add your own like this:

services:
  redis:
    image: redis:test
    configs:
      - source: redis_config
        target: /usr/local/etc/redis/conf.d/my.conf

configs:
  redis_config:
    content: |
      port 8000

Which yields

[+] Running 2/0
 ✔ Network redis_default    Created                                                                                                                                                                        0.0s 
 ✔ Container redis-redis-1  Created                                                                                                                                                                        0.0s 
Attaching to redis-1
redis-1  | 1:C 06 Feb 2025 21:16:42.399 * oO0OoO0OoO0Oo Redis is starting oO0OoO0OoO0Oo
redis-1  | 1:C 06 Feb 2025 21:16:42.399 * Redis version=7.4.2, bits=64, commit=00000000, modified=0, pid=1, just started
redis-1  | 1:C 06 Feb 2025 21:16:42.399 * Configuration loaded
redis-1  | 1:M 06 Feb 2025 21:16:42.399 * monotonic clock: POSIX clock_gettime
redis-1  | 1:M 06 Feb 2025 21:16:42.399 * Running mode=standalone, port=8000.
redis-1  | 1:M 06 Feb 2025 21:16:42.400 * Server initialized
redis-1  | 1:M 06 Feb 2025 21:16:42.400 * Ready to accept connections tcp
